// Dark-mode support in the Lumenfall admin dashboard.
// Plugin authors: do not hardcode colors. Resolve tokens through the
// ThemeBridge client below; it returns the active palette and listens
// for scheme changes so your panels flip without a reload.
// Contrast ratios are enforced server-side — submissions that bypass
// tokens fail review. Initialize the client once per plugin, at mount,
// never per render. The client authenticates against the internal
// ThemeBridge service. Use the key that follows.

API key for hagug-kajof: vxb4-HrJ9

Each night at 02:00, the Marrowfield reindex job rebuilds the Quailsearch index from the canonical records store. The job is idempotent and safe to re-run if the sync flags a failure. For manual re-runs discussed at the weekly eng sync, trigger the job through the internal scheduler endpoint, authenticating with the key provided below.

app token of fajeg-bawip = kto4_Gm90

## Tuning

The receipt mailer (Almsgate) batches donation receipts and sends through the Thornquay relay. On-call: if the queue backs up, resist the urge to crank batch size — the relay rate-limits per connection, and bigger batches just mean bigger retries. Scale worker count first, then shorten the flush interval. Dedupe window must stay longer than the retry horizon or donors get duplicate receipts, which generates tickets. All knobs live in one place and are read at worker start. Current production values follow.

tuning table, kajop-yafof:
QUOTAS = {
    "wenath": 10,
    "ulaael": 5,
}